Assistant Professor of Piano and Staff Accompanist
Kilgore CollegeAbout the role
Position summary:
Kilgore College offers a strong collegiate music program with several unique course offerings and performing ensembles including KC Chorale, KC Connection (Choir), Wind Symphony, Marching Band, Chamber Ensembles (Woodwind, Brass, Percussion, Strings, Piano), Big Band Jazz Ensemble and Steel Band in a department with approximately 250 students regularly enrolled in music courses. Preparation for several major concerts and solo and ensemble festivals and auditions occurs year-round.
Position responsibilities:
- Teach, conduct, and develop college level piano courses
- Manage and take sole responsibility for all piano studies in a sequential program of instruction at Kilgore College
- Recruit piano students through various initiatives including on and off-campus school, community, and event activities and visits
- Audition and advise piano students regarding courses and degrees
- Host piano events on campus
- Serve as staff accompanist, including rehearsals and performances with applied lesson students and ensembles
- Teach other music courses as assigned in areas of expertise and department needs including music literature, and music appreciation
- Manage and develop piano music library

Salary & Benefits:
- 36-hour work week for a healthy work life balance as well generous paid leave time.
- Health, life, and income protection insurance are provided.
- An excellent retirement program through the Teacher Retirement System or Optional Retirement Plan ‘ORP’ for full time faculty.
- Full Time employees have free use of the college’s recreational/fitness facilities
- Full Time employees are eligible for the Public Student Loan Forgiveness (PLSF) after 10 years of service.
- Tuition scholarships are for the employee and dependents.
- Compensation for this 10-month position is based on years of teaching at institutions of higher education, and highest level of education. Base pay for no experience ranges from $49,707 for a Master's degree to $57,659 for a doctorate. Overload and summer classes are paid separately.
Kilgore College does not participate in the federal Social Security program.
